In order to turn a business location into a wireless internet hotspot, two things are required. One is the right hardware. This can be purchased from one of the Wi-Fi service providers you can find on the Internet or in your local phone book. The other requirement is Wi-Fi software.

Without the right software, the Wi-Fi equipment just isn't going to work. The hardware is the body, the software is the brains of the thing. Today's Wi-Fi software is extremely sophisticated and can perform any number of operations. Even though it is sophisticated, some software programs are also remarkably user friendly, allowing businesses to become hotspots quickly and hassle free.


Wi-Fi Software Capabilities

Good Wi-Fi software is designed with security in mind. It should not only protect the venue's internal systems from the wireless network users, but it should also protect them from each other and from outside interference. Log-in and registration processes should both be secure.

Wi-Fi software is designed with security in mind, but it does provide the venue with unique information. Through a secure connection, the hotspot venue can access detailed statistics reporting customer usage in order to tailor marketing and promotional strategies. Software can also funnel users through the venue's website or specialized log-in page. Many Wi-Fi software packages come with remote monitoring capabilities that will instantly alert the Wi-Fi provider in the event of technical difficulties.
